Hello List Members: While the Overlook at Quabbin Park is a popular Eagle watching location, there's just one area for the opposite end that's nearly as convenient for bird watching. Less than five minutes from the parking area, New Salem Lookout overviews the northeastern end of Quabbin. Though not well known by the general public, it is a popular site for the locals. Visiting yesterday I observed a Turkey Vulture and two smaller hawks which were just too quick for this novice to make a positive i.d. A large flock of crows had gathered in the trees to my left and were contesting who could make the most noise. A fast approaching thunderstorm dampened my stay.
